Output e9dcb79f7098270efa68e4161494fc5a26c087c8a7293379fb9f3d0cbdcec376:9

value
530897100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27e630525e92093cd80d215f1dcefbfeb6458d57 OP_EQUALVERIFY OP_CHECKSIG
address
14dy7H3VYXjbArqDuw13GANFAUWW8NMFEU
transaction
e9dcb79f7098270efa68e4161494fc5a26c087c8a7293379fb9f3d0cbdcec376
spent
true